EVENT STYLING: POP DRAG BRUNCH

When POP came to us looking for a little help to bling the place up for their Drag Brunch benefitting Nashville PRIDE, we didn't even have to think about it. Not only do we love working with the nice people at POP (see our style shoot from earlier this year here), but the space is such a perfect modern blank canvas that fits our work so, so well. Oh, and because glitter. 

Our concept was simple. We didn't want to fight the stark black and white in the space, so we focused on white, a little black, lots of silvery shine, and just a touch of glittery red.  We handmade literally hundreds of white tissue and silver foil tassels to string from the ceilings, and combined those with large geometric silver mylar balloons. But, for us, the real star was the 9' x 12' backdrop we created for QDP. Those lips, man. So, so sexy.  

All in all, our touches helped bring something just a little extra to POP, making it the the perfect setting for what was seriously a delicious meal and an amazing show featuring performers Brooke Lynn Heights (as Cher and Annie Lennox), ObSinity (as Reba), and Raquel Redd. Also a big thanks to Studio 16 for the lovely photographs.

EVENT STYLING: PORTER FLEA 2015 SUMMER MARKET

Excited to share our creations for the Porter Flea Summer Market held earlier this month at Track One! It all started with some really great graphics that Courtney Spencer made. We took the heavy summer vibes, that amazing milky green, and the vibrant pink and had our way with it. 

While we played with shape and form for the 2014 Holiday Market decor, this time, we had our way with texture. For the 15' x 15' entry installation, we made oversized three-dimensional summer essentials - watermelons, cocktails, and lawn flamingos - in a monochromatic matte green floating at both different heights and depths in front of a shiny faceted pink foil backdrop. It's hard to fully capture all that was going on in photos - not only the scale but the depth and texture and shadows and light. Seriously...that green. So good. And that backdrop...almost like shattered glass. Obsessed. (Can we say that about our own work?) In front of it all was a ginormous hand-cut backlit "Treat Yo Self" sign, because that's what one is to do at Porter Flea after all.

We adorned the doorway into the market area with a tropical garland. Again, we combined the milky matte green with the shiny pink foil. 
Picture
The photo booth...maybe one of our favorite compositions for the market with large, handmade tropical leaves and oversized props. That milky green paired so, so well with the shiny silver foil for the photos.

EVENT STYLING: POP NASHVILLE ROMANTIC WEDDING INSPIRATION

Earlier this year, we teamed up with POP Nashville to showcase their very modern space in a dreamy, romantic light for potential wedding clients. It was pretty much a perfect challenge for us...finding a way to show not only a softer side of POP but also a slightly more romantic side of Craftcourse (with our flair for big geometrics and shiny foils and whatnot). We created dozens of handmade pastel and gold paper air plants to go with Bright Event Productions' gorgeous crystal chandeliers and marquee AMORE lights and Classic Party Rentals' traditional white chairs, soft sea foam linens, and ornate china patterns, and it was all beautifully captured by Frenzel Studios. We also used our handmade tillandsias to create a completely unique floating installation above a cozy seating area. We stayed true to our Craftcourse style - outside the box, handmade, and completely one-of-a-kind - to bring a new perspective on romantic florals. Check out all the lovely images of our work below.

EVENT STYLING: PAPER PARTY 2015

As you may know, Mandy contributes a monthly DIY blog post for the stationery- and entertainment-focused blog Oh So Beautiful Paper (OSBP). For the last two years, Mandy has also tagged along with OSBP's editor Nole to the National Stationery Show in New York to help photograph booths and throw Nole's big Paper Party bash for folks in the stationery industry. 

We were honored to contribute a few Craftcourse elements to this year's Paper Party. We created an 8' hand-painted, hand-cut party banner with hand-sewn sequin details to accompany the gift bag table featuring tote bags custom-designed by Rifle Paper Co. exclusively for Paper Party 2015. Some pretty good company, eh? We also used our gold paper air plants - a DIY Mandy shared on OSBP no less - to adorn brightly-colored clusters of mini honeycomb balls. So, so cute.

EVENT STYLING: PENELOPE'S FIRST BIRTHDAY

If you follow us on Instagram, you know that we've been knee deep in shiny foil and milky green paint for last weekend's Porter Flea. With so many projects on our plate, we've been remiss to post photos from a first birthday party that we styled back in April. 

We combined 2-D cut paper flowers of all sizes with geometric paper garlands for a feminine theme that wasn't too sweet. A nice little change of pace for us. We handcrafted everything on this one from the cut paper invitations to the party hat and onesie that the woman of the hour - Penelope - wore for her one year photos. Other details were an Instax photo booth, a balloon photo display of Penelope's monthly photos (Instax photos, no less), a handmade cake topper, and the requisite outdoor decor to let guests know they'd arrived at the right place.  I'm not even kidding - we even baked for this one!
